Output acae9619628c1cc8a4baf33c7d2259784e8a849843d0ebf7ec19c69233b6e01e:27

value
325455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fc14a5beee4f236863026930ca94d180a79fd44 OP_EQUAL
address
3N68ANvucw2w3HZdhcoDk9tgNEpEU3hhvC
transaction
acae9619628c1cc8a4baf33c7d2259784e8a849843d0ebf7ec19c69233b6e01e
confirmations
407137
spent
true